I have a good idea as to what that grinding is.
It DOES have an LVC. When you accelerate, the batteries sag below it. However, since the batteries aren't actually dead, they pop back up above it as soon as the power is killed. Effectively, it's turning on and off a few dozen times per second. This used to happen with my controller when I was on only 48V and the batteries were near dead.
